On the international level, Steinhaus was in charge of the UEFA Womens Champions League final in 2017 as well as the Womens World Cup final in 2011 and the gold medal match for the Womens Olympics in 2012 at Wembley Stadium. [10], On 11 February 2010, Massey-Ellis refereed the season's FA Women's Premier League Cup final between Leeds Carnegie and Everton at Rochdale's Spotland Stadium. In spite of ample evidence documenting Edith Klingers achievements, FIFA recognized Drahan Arda of Turkey as the worlds first female football referee in 2018, perhaps because she was still alive to pursue the designation.
